Gas Station Employee Stole From Register: BPD

Bolingbrook Police obtained a warrant for this employee's arrest.

BOLINGBROOK, IL - A man who worked in Bolingbrook at a gas station is now hiding out from the police. Last week, Bolingbrook Police detectives obtained a bench warrant from a Will County judge to make an arrest for Cornelius Young, 32. As of Monday morning, Young's whereabouts remained unknown.

According to the Bolingbrook Police Department, officers were sent to the Mobil station in the 600 block of East Boughton Road back on the morning of May 6. The call involved a theft. "Cornelius Young, a night employee of the business, stole cash from the register and safe, locked the business and left the location," the police report shows.

"The theft was discovered by the morning shift when they arrived for work."

According to Bolingbrook Police, Young's most recent address was in Downers Grove, in the 5900 block of Woodward.
